Excess of Liquidity. Another of last year's uncertainties was the liquidity of the economy. In the course of economic recovery during 1958-9, an expansion of the money supply (using the conventional meaning) had been substantially supplemented by the issuance of short - term Treasury bills which were contemplated by many holders as nothing less than interest-bearing cash - the best of both worlds. Here was a potential source of difficulty for the monetary authorities. At a time when the situation generally might call for continued restraint, a considerable portion of holders might attempt to convert into conventional cash for corporate and other purposes. This contingency did not materialize. There was no significant exodus from Treasury bills; no new nonbank buyers had to be found. Moreover, this was the first year since calendar 1954 in which there was no net increase in the amount of Treasury bills outstanding. Over the past year as a whole the Treasury experienced a cash surplus; monetary policy was free from the exigencies which often accompany deficit financing. All of this does not mean that the question of liquidity has been solved. The volume of short-term Treasury bills outstanding in the hands of nonbank holders is approximately $39 billion-an aggregate of liquid assets equal to roughly 26 percent of total demand deposits in existence. Lending Capacity. One of the mooted unknowns of a year ago was the question of the lending capacity of the commercial banking system. The ratio of loans to deposits had risen to the highest point in nearly three decades. Because of the relatively well-loaned-up position of many banks, it was visualized that further loan expansion into the 'Sixties would sooner or later be inhibited unless it be accompanied by deposit growth. This specific threat-if that it was-drew still closer during the early months of 1960 as loan volume continued to expand in response to economic conditions. After midyear, however, partly because of an apparent diminution in loan demand, and partly because of a slow rise in deposits, the ratio began to recede. By year end it had retraced essentially all of the first-half bulge-but no more. The 1958-9 policy of Ie ani n g against the booming wind had reached its greatest intensity in July 1959, when measured in terms of net borrowed reserves. During the latter months of 1959 and into early 1960, the slackening of restraint was moderate. Beginning in March, however, the movement toward ease attained greater momentum. By June, member banks were literally out of debt (net) to the Federal Reserve banks; and by November, borrowings had almost vanished. Some easing was accomplished by means of open market purchases of Government securities, and some by the validation of all vault cash as legal reserves, as well as by a further lowering of percentage requirements at central reserve city banks. In any event, the transformation from relative tightness to moderate ease was not accidental; it was intentional-if not precisely calculated from month to month. The second problem of current concern is the recent rate of reflation of the nation's active money supply. The twelve months ended at mid-1960 (not shown on chart) witnessed a somewhat unusual degree of shrinkage in aggregate demand deposits. To some extent, especially in the earlier stages, this had been deliberately encouraged as a means of deterring inflationary forces; to some extent it was an autonomous development not in accord with expectations and intent. During the second half of 1960 the secular upward trend resumed once more. The Cost of Long-term Money. A third area which contains some ingredients for potential trouble is one which has to do with money rates, particularly the rate on longterm funds-funds used to finance residential construction, corporate expansion, and municipal improvements. During the past year, the cost of credit and capital declined as would be expected, given the change in monetary policy. The fourth problem confronting monetary policy as of year end is the gold outflow, which was alluded to earlier. As may be noted in the accompanying chart, this problem remained obscure during the first half year; it was not until July that the outward movement of gold was resumed and attracted renewed publicity. The transfer of ownership of short-term credits to foreigners - as distinguished from the transfer of the metal itself - had reappeared somewhat earlier, as reflected in the renewed rise in short-term liabilities to foreigners beginning in March. That increase was halted in later months - partly because of an accelerated gold outflow which offset further accruals, and possibly because of some actual improvement in the balance of payments. Q 1st ---1------- Q 2nd Q 3rd 1960 Q -------1 4th Q -- 1961 --- In the case of this fourth problem, the situation clearly is more nearly crucial than it was a year ago. It may be amenable to solution in several ways-by measures, policies, and attitudes adopted domestically, by forthright cooperation from abroad (of which some indications have already appeared), by a cooling off of the boom overseas, or by some combination of all three. The problem goes far beyond the jurisdiction of the Federal Reserve System. Conceivably some surcease will emerge for one cause or another during 1961. If it should not, then domestic monetary and credit policies may have to be formulated with increased emphasis upon international factors. According to the preliminary census reports for 1960, the Fourth District had a population increase of 14 percent since 1950, while the United States had a 17 percent increase. Population changes within the Fourth District have included widely different patterns of gains and declines, as shown on the following pages in terms of metropolitan areas, central cities and suburbs, various classifications of cities of 5,000 to 50,000, and counties. Metropolitan areas include one or more complete counties, containing a central city of at least 50,000 population. The Springfield Metropolitan Area, for example, includes only one county because both the central city of Springfield and the suburban area of Springfield are contained within the boundary of Clark county. The Dayton Metropolitan Area, however, includes Montgomery County, which is the location of the central city of Dayton, and also Greene and Miami counties; the latter two counties are included within the Dayton Metropolitan Area because the central city of Dayton draws heavily on the population of these two counties for its suburban labor force and trade. There are seventeen metropolitan areas which are located completely within the Fourth District. Since 1950, these metropolitan areas have had an 18 percent increase in population. Of the five metropolitan areas which have shown the largest population increase, four lie between Cleveland and Cincinnati. SUBURBS o -10% CLEVELAND Metropolitan Marked growth of suburban communities, coupled with relatively small increases, or even outright declines, in populations of central cities is commonly recognized as a feature of the nineteen fifties. How the trend worked out in the Fourth District is shown by percentage rates of increase or decrease in the bar charts on this page and the facing page. The migration of population to the suburbs has thus changed the population proportions between central cities and suburbs. For example, in 1950 the corporate city of Pittsburgh accounted for 31 percent of its metropolitan area, but by 1960 Pittsburgh's proportion had fallen to 25 percent. The corporate city of Cleveland's proportion deSUBURBS SUBURBS •• ••• CITY DAYTON Metropolitan • Area COLUMBUS Metropolitan Area 10 Area clined from 62 to 49 percent of its metropolitan area during the same period. (Whichever year, 1950 or 1960, is considered, however, it should be understood that the corporate city of Cleveland is larger in population than the corporate city of Pittsburgh; conversely, whichever year is considered, the Metropolitan Area of Pittsburgh, which is defined so as to include four counties, is larger than the two-county Metropolitan Area of Cleveland.) It will be noted from the accompanying illustrations that the Youngstown Metropolitan Area presents a somewhat special case. The two-county Youngstown Metropolitan Area registered a 22 percent increase in population between 1950 and 1960; at the same time the population of the city of Youngstown decreased by 2 percent (from 168,330 to 165,844) while the population of the city of Warren increased by 19 percent (from 49,856 to 59,546 and the suburban communities of the two cities increased by 42 percent (from 198,358 to 282,167). The twelve suburban areas of the Fourth District which have shown very large population gains are suburbs of metropolitan areas which have generally been the location of large new investment in manufacturing industry and a large rise in employment in service trades. Of the four suburban areas which have shown a smaller population gain (or, in one case, a population decline) three are suburbs of metropolitan areas which have been traditional centers of the coal or steel industries . Due to the demands for downtown commercial expansion and better roads to the suburbs, large central cities have replaced part of their existing housing areas with new offices, expanded factories and thruways. Furthermore, a declining population of a central city does not necessarily mean that the central city has been allowed to become unattractive. During the time that the population of Pittsburgh was declining more than any other central city in the Fourth District, Pittsburgh, as is well known, accomplished a remarkable downtown redevelopment project which has increased the beauty and convenience of that city's center. Wellsville East Liverpool The decentralizing tendencies of the '50s were not limited to the movement of population from central cities to suburbs as identified in the two previous pages. In fact the movement went beyond the county lines which make up the boundaries of metropolitan areas. In order to make the point clear, a comparison may be made between population changes in certain cities which are referred to here as "fringe cities" and population changes in other cities termed "outlying cities". Fringe cities lie outside a metropolitan area, yet are within a twenty-five mile radius of the center of a central city. Outlying cities are the remaining cities which lie more than twenty-five miles from the center of a central city. Total, 31 Fringe Cities Total, Outlying Cities The fringe cities of the entire District showed a 10 percent increase in population over the decade, while the outlying cities on the average gained only 7 percent. To a large extent the population gains of fringe cities are associated with the population gains of the metropolitan areas to which they are adjacent. The metropolitan areas of Lorain-Elyria, Dayton, Columbus and Hamilton-Middletown, for example, had large increases in population amounting to an average of 35 percent. (See table on p. 8.) Portsmouth The same list of cities of the Fourth District which lie outside of metropolitan areas, and which have been classified as either "fringe" or "outlying" cities in the preceding two pages, may now be classified according to their size in 1960. Three size classifications are employed in this pair of pages and the succeeding four pages, viz. 25,000 to 50,000 population as of 1960 for the largest size; 10,000 to 25,000 for the intermediate size; and 5,000 to 10,000 for the smallest size. This pair of pages deals with the eleven cities of the Fourth District which have a population in the range of 25,000 to 50,000, but which are located outside of metropolitan areas. Eight are located in Ohio, and the remaining three are located in western Pennsylvania or eastern Kentucky. The average population increase of the eleven cities of this size category has been 5 percent, which is considerably lower than the 14 percent increase for the Fourth District. Findlay, Newark, and Lancaster had population increases above the average of the District. Sandusky, Mansfield, and Marion had population increases, but the gains were at a lower rate than the Fourth District average. Ashland (Ky.) had no population change, while Sharon (Pa.) Zanesville, New Castle (Pa.) and Portsmouth underwent population declines. In each case the employment statistics show a substantial rise in manufacturing employment over the interval of a decade, a rise which has been larger than the average for the Fourth District. Also, the three named cities are located in relatively prosperous farm areas of the rich, glaciated land of western or north-central Ohio. The agricultural factor in the population gains of such cities does not apply by way of any increase in the number of farmers (generally the number of farmers is declining) but rather by a demand for a multitude of service or product accessories which are needed on modern farms. In three of the four cities of the 25,000-50,000 range which showed population decreases between 1950 and 1960, the employment statistics show marked declines in manufacturing employment. In addition, agriculture has not greatly prospered in the areas surrounding these four cities. 15 / • :.----.\. ,,. These cities pinpoint the location of old trade routes which ran between the East and the Midwest. North of Columbus there were two principal routes: One ran from the Erie canal west through Van Wert, Ohio, and the other went from the Erie canal west through Greenville, Ohio. There was also a route which ran north and south between Toledo on Lake Erie and Marietta on the Ohio River. Hillsboro Kenton Ford City (Pa.) E. Palestine Mt. Sterl ing (Pa.) Cities which have a population in the range of 5,000 to 10,000 show two patterns in their location. In northern and southwestern Ohio nearly all such cities are fairly near metropolitan areas; one-half of them lie within 25 miles of the center of a metropolitan area and are considered here to be "fringe" cities, as identified on page 13. A more scattered geographic pattern is shown by cities of the 5,00010,000 class which are located in southeastern Ohio, parts of western Pennsylvania, and southeastern Kentucky. The fifty-one cities of the Fourth District which fall in this population class had a population gain of 9 percent, which is lower than the Fourth District average. Nineteen of them, however, had large population increases. Nearly all of the nineteen cities are located within two hours' shipping distance of the metropolitan areas of northern and southwestern Ohio. Cities of this size class which are located in Kentucky and other southern areas of the District generally had either moderate population gains or declines. Such cities tend to be centers for farm products, farm services and light industry which is intended to serve a local market, and some of them are historic centers of the coal mining industry. Sub-totals, expressed as percentage shares of the grand total, show that 66 percent of the Fourth District's population lives in metropolitan areas, 9 percent lives in cities from 5,000 to 50,000 which are located outside of metropolitan areas, and 25 percent lives in the remainder of the District, which is classified here as "rural". The rural classification employed here has been adopted for convenience in rounding out the picture. This classification arbitrarily counts the entire population of counties which make up metropolitan areas as urban, with no allowance for rural components. On the other hand, the classification counts as entirely rural the populations of all cities below 5,000 which are located outside of metropolitan areas. (According to Census classification of "rural", the rural population of the Fourth District was 31 percent of total population in 1960.) Twelve of the seventeen metropolitan areas which are listed in the summary table have been specially arranged into "clusters". The Pittsburgh cluster, for example, includes the Pittsburgh, Wheeling, and Steubenville-Weirton Metropolitan Areas. The Cleveland, Pittsburgh, and Cincinnati clusters, taken together, contain more than one-half of the Fourth District's population. Two of the three clusters had gains in population which were larger than the District gain. The Cincinnati cluster had a population increase of 24 percent, while the Cleveland cluster had a population increase of 23 percent and the Pittsburgh cluster had a 7 percent population gain. Continuation and intensification of preparations for the advent of the computer are planned for 1961. Analysis of work methods specifically designed for the turn to the computer represents, in one sense, a continuation of methods studies which have been given much attention in recent years, and which yield rich returns in efficiency of work. A new aspect, however, which is now in full swing, is the training of selected members of bank personnel for technical programming for the computer; it is planned to have this work done by employees familiar with the bank's procedures rather than by outside technicians. Concurrent with the preparation for the electronic data processing system, progress has been made in the related program of automated processing of checks through use of encoded magnetic ink characters. In that program, the bank shares with other Reserve banks and with the entire commercial banking system in an effort to streamline the processing of the growing mountain of paper checks generated by modern business and banking procedures. The check-processing program has been made possible by the cooperation of office equipment manufacturers and check printers throughout the nation. Pilot tests of various types of equipment recently developed for automatic sorting and listing, with factory rated processing speeds in excess of 40,000 checks per hour, are expected to be completed before the end of 1961. The arduous task of handling well over a million checks every working day at the three offices of this bank is expected to be considerably lightened when the full effect of check automation takes hold some years hence. Federal Reserve Bank of Cleveland is considering an electronic data-processing system for delivery and installation early in 1962. The computer system which is to be selected from alternative possibilities will be fully transistorized, with core memory and magnetic tape drives, as well as other appropriate input and output accessories. It will be suitable for use in the data processing involved both in regular bank operations and in original research applications. Reasons for making the turn to electronic data processing include the assurance of greater speeds in operation and promptness in achieving utilizable results, as well as the unleashing of new types of computations which will enhance the bank's services and which would not have been feasible under the older methods of data processing. Total volume of employment at the bank will be affected little, if at all. Moderate savings on costs of processing the existing work load are contemplated as likely for the first few years of electronic operation. Savings are expected to be increased over the long pull, especially in view of larger work loads and the development of new types of statistical tasks.
